- The distance between Posadas, Argentina and Telsiai, Lithuania is approximately 11,813 km or 7,341 mi.
- To reach Posadas in this distance one would set out from Telsiai bearing 244.9°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Posadas bearing 214.8° or SW .
- Posadas has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Telsiai has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Posadas is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Telsiai is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.6 °C (29.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.6 °C (19.1°F) less in Posadas.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 936.7 mm (36.9 in) more which is equivalent to 936.7 l/m² (22.99 US gal/ft²) or 9,367,000 l/ha (1,001,394 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.8° higher in Posadas than in Telsiai.
